A Buyers Guide To Lease Option Properties in Belleville

  Many buyers want to avoid a permanent living arrangement where they realize they’re unhappy, and lease options are a solution for these buyers. During the contract period, you have a chance to try out the home and ensure that you want to stay in residence for the long term, following through with purchasing the property. For other buyers, lease options allow them the time to save for a downpayment and get their creditworthiness in order while enjoying the perks of homeownership.  A lease option gives you the right to buy a property, but not the obligation, given you live up to your end of the agreement. In addition, the owner agrees that they won’t sell the property to any other interested party during the contract term and won’t pursue you legally if you decide not to buy at the end of the agreement.
